What are the most common Honda repair issues seen by mechanics in Henderson, TX?

In Henderson, we frequently see issues related to the hot, humid climate and occasional rough rural roads. Common Honda repairs include air conditioning system failures, premature wear on suspension components like struts and bushings, and problems with variable valve timing (VVT) solenoids in models like the Accord and CR-V. Regular maintenance can help mitigate these local wear factors.

When should I seek service for my Honda's check engine light around Henderson?

You should seek diagnostic service immediately if the light is flashing, indicating a severe misfire. For a steady light, schedule service promptly, as issues like a faulty oxygen sensor or loose gas cap (common after refueling at local stations) can reduce fuel efficiency and lead to more costly repairs, especially before longer drives on highways like US-259.

What local Henderson factors should I consider for my Honda's maintenance schedule?

The East Texas heat and pollen levels necessitate more frequent cabin air filter and coolant system checks. Furthermore, driving on county roads with loose gravel or uneven surfaces means you should have your alignment, tire condition, and suspension inspected more often than the manual's standard interval to prevent uneven tire wear and handling issues.
